- Small, lightweight, and easy to ship
It is one of the most important characteristics of a profitable product as small items don’t cost too much shipping fee and reduced storage. The bigger and heavier your product is, the more expensive shipping is. And shipping is typically the 2nd biggest expense in this business. You also want to avoid fragile products and products with lots of moving parts. The actual numbers from Amazon FBA’s classifications are: Small Standard-Size (15-inches) and Large Standard-Size (18-inches). Staying within these size limitations will ensure your product fulfillment fees stay low (and your profit margins stay high).
- Durable and non-breakable
You may also want to avoid fragile products that easily break during shipping. Find products that do not quickly wear out, or more specifically, one that yields utility over time rather than being completely consumed in one use.
- Simple and not complex
In finding your products to sell, you may also want to consider products that can be easily understood, set up, and used by the consumers. The more complex a product is, the higher your return rate, which again drives up shipping costs.
- Price ($15 – $100)
Any product selling under $15 is going to have almost no profit margin left after paying sales fees, advertising costs, shipping & handling, storage, etc. So if you’re just getting started and want to make any decent sum of money in this business, you can automatically cross off any product selling under $15. On the other end, the higher the selling price of a product, the more it’s going to cost you to get started selling it.
Quick checklist of other requirements to come up with the right product:
- Products that make at least 10 sales a day (The better the average sale units per day, the better the profits. However, baseline criteria choose products that sell at least 10 units per day.)
- 2-3 products with less than 50 reviews on the first page
- Not seasonal products. They can be sold year-round
- Proper room for product optimization and improvement of present listings
- Multiple product-related keyword opportunities
- Quick and easy product sourcing from China
- Ability to expand your brand with related products
- Can make a superior product over similar products in the market
- Product encourages recurring purchases
- The product should not have any legal issues
Other Concepts You Should Know:
- Understand the Product Life Cycle – One of the most important concepts in e-commerce that nobody talks about. You can not succeed with products that are outside of the growth phase of the product life cycle.Instead of typing out an explanation of the product life cycle.
- Don’t Fear Competition –Get excited about the products you might birth into this world, and don’t underestimate how much better you’ll make your product for your customers over time. You can’t attack this process from a fear mindset. You have to attack it from an abundance mindset. The only thing to fear is a lack of competition – which signals a dead market not worth anybody’s time.
- You Must Add Value – When you’re first starting out, you don’t want to immediately start customizing your product. The trick to getting started is finding a product with growing demand, and growing with that demand. Find the sweet spots where a lot of buyers are searching for that product, but not a lot of sellers are offering that product. That allows you to start with a relatively simple, unmodified product. And then with each order, you want to keep trying to add more value based on customer feedback and ranking data.
Here’s a quick guideline for bad products to sell on Amazon:
- Mechanical and demand high quality standards
- Fragile or require a lot of preparing to ship
- Large volumes are being sold daily on Amazon
- Trademarked
- Sold in large retail stores
- Amazon restricted categories
